A professional locksmith can provide a variety of services to help you with your car keys. Here are some of the most typical services:
Key Duplication: This service involves producing a specific copy of your existing car key. It's straightforward for standard metal keys but can be more intricate for keys with electronic elements.Key Programming: Many modern-day cars and trucks have transponder keys that require to be programmed to the vehicle's computer. Q: How much does a locksmith typically charge for car key services?A: The cost can vary depending on the service and the locksmith. Key duplication for a standard metal key can cost between ₤ 10 and ₤ 50, while programming a transponder key can v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 150. Emergency services might be more pricey, however numerous locksmiths provide flat rates or discount rates.

Q: Can a locksmith replace a lost key fob?A: Yes, an expert locksmith can replace a lost key fob. They can program a brand-new fob to deal with your vehicle's system, often at a lower cost than a dealer.

Q: What should I do if my key breaks in the lock?A: If your key breaks in the lock, do not attempt to require it out. Call a locksmith who can securely extract the broken piece and produce a new key for you.

Q: Are locksmith professionals offered 24/7?A: Many locksmith professionals use 24/7 emergency services. It's a great concept to ask about their schedule when you call them.

Q: How long does it take for a locksmith to arrive?A: The arrival time can differ depending on the locksmith's schedule and your location. Many locksmiths intend to show up within 30 minutes to an hour.

Q: Can a locksmith assist with keyless entry systems?A: Yes, a locksmith can help with keyless entry systems. They can diagnose issues, replace batteries, and reprogram the system if needed.
